Latest Patents
Ulrich Reibold holds a patent for an "Apparatus for the continuous coating of band-type substrate." This invention involves a sophisticated apparatus designed for the continuous coating of band-type substrates within a vacuum chamber. The apparatus consists of multiple evaporation vessels that are aligned in the direction of the substrate's movement. These vessels are made from an electrically conductive ceramic material and can be heated by passing a current directly through them. The design allows for a continuous supply of wire to be evaporated, ensuring a consistent coating process.
